Sonic Surfer is a multimedia game inspired by early iphone-games such as temple run and flappy bird. The game is controled through a pressure senstive pad that the player stands on. Sonic Surfer relies primarily on spatial audio information encoded for a pair of headphones. The user leans towards "good" sounds and avoids the "bad" ones.
